**University of Rochester Medical Center (URMC): A Flagship Institution**
URMC, located in Rochester, is the dominant healthcare provider in the region. It houses Strong Memorial Hospital, the flagship facility, and several other hospitals and clinics. Strong Memorial Hospital holds a respectable 3-star rating from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S). While not the highest rating, this indicates an average level of quality compared to other hospitals nationwide.
**Strong Memorial Hospital: Lung Cancer Services**
Strong Memorial Hospital boasts a comprehensive lung cancer program. It offers a multidisciplinary approach, bringing together pulmonologists, thoracic surgeons, medical oncologists, radiation oncologists, and other specialists. The hospital is equipped with advanced diagnostic tools, including state-of-the-art imaging technology like PET/CT scans and advanced bronchoscopy techniques. They have a dedicated lung cancer screening program, which is crucial for early detection and improved outcomes.
**Specialized Centers and Programs at URMC:**
URMC features specialized centers that enhance its lung cancer offerings. The Wilmot Cancer Institute is a central hub for cancer care, including lung cancer. The Institute provides access to clinical trials, cutting-edge research, and innovative therapies. They also have a robust supportive care program, addressing the physical and emotional needs of patients.

**Thompson Health: A Community Hospital Option**
Thompson Health, located in Canandaigua, NY, is a community hospital that provides a vital role in the local healthcare ecosystem. It offers a range of services, including cancer care.
**Thompson Health: Lung Cancer Services**
Thompson Health has a cancer center that provides chemotherapy, radiation therapy, and other supportive services. While it may not have the same breadth of specialized services as URMC, it offers convenient access to care for residents of 14433. They often collaborate with larger institutions like URMC for complex cases, ensuring patients receive the necessary expertise.

**Important Considerations for Lung Cancer Patients:**
* **Stage of Cancer:** The stage of the cancer significantly influences treatment options. Patients with early-stage lung cancer may be candidates for surgery, while those with advanced-stage disease may require chemotherapy, radiation therapy, or targeted therapies.
* **Treatment Preferences:** Patients should actively participate in their treatment decisions, discussing their preferences and concerns with their healthcare team.
* **Insurance Coverage:** Insurance coverage is a crucial factor in determining access to care. Patients should understand their insurance benefits and any out-of-pocket costs.
* **Support Services:** Lung cancer treatment can be physically and emotionally challenging. Patients should seek support from family, friends, support groups, and mental health professionals.
* **Second Opinions:** Seeking a second opinion from another oncologist can provide valuable insights and help patients make informed decisions.
